About the series
Based on the hit radio program, Gang Busters was a short-lived Simcoe Publishing & Distribution title that ran for four issues starting in 1949. Writer and artist Stookie Allen helmed the entire series, adapting the true-crime radio format into comic book stories. It stands as a minor but earnest artifact of the post-war crime comics boom, directly translating a popular broadcast medium for newsstand readers.
